Meaning: Arabic

Salym is derived from Arabic and means 'calm' or 'peaceful.' In some cultures, the name can be associated with tranquility and serenity. Due to its Arabic roots, it may be more commonly found in Muslim-majority countries. It is not widely known in Western countries, thus making it a unique choice. T
